Leonard was a giant of a man—tall, barrel-chested, with a booming voice. He could be gruff, even intimidating, and that often kept others at a distance.
But everything changed when Leonard joined the Devising Hope theater workshop, led by the talented Elizabeth Kitsos-Kang. There, a small group of Street Sense Media vendors and local high school students came together over eight weeks. What began as an unlikely mix of strangers grew into a close-knit community grounded in shared experience and trust.
In that space, Leonard began to open up. He spoke about the deep grief he carried after his wife was deported years earlier. Surrounded by people who genuinely cared, he allowed himself to be vulnerable. Through storytelling, his pain was transformed into something powerful—something beautiful.

Last fall, in partnership with the DC Department of Human Services, we launched a new program to help vendors secure traditional employment. As part of this effort, we hired a full-time employment specialist to connect vendors with prospective employers and guide them through the job search and application process.
While this program is already making a difference, the DHS contract covers only 40% of its cost. We must raise the remaining 60%—$208,000—to sustain and grow this critical work. And because our 2025 year-end appeal fell significantly short of its goal, the need is especially urgent.
